Security Bulletin
Summary
The Documentation Generator for Case Solutions in IBM Business Automation Workflow might be affected by a vulnerability in LogBack.
Vulnerability Details
CVEID: CVE-2023-6481
DESCRIPTION: QOS.ch Sarl Logback is vulnerable to a denial of service, caused by a serialization flaw in the logback receiver component. By sending a specially crafted data, a local attacker could exploit this vulnerability to cause a denial of service condition.
CVSS Base score: 7.1
CVSS Temporal Score: See: https://exchange.xforce.ibmcloud.com/vulnerabilities/273013 for the current score.
CVSS Vector: (CVSS:3.0/AV:L/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:C/C:N/I:N/A:H)

Remediation/Fixes
The recommended solution is to apply the Interim Fix (iFix) or Cumulative Fix (CF) containing APAR DT257660 as soon as practical.
